12 / 36 page ![]() P R E L I M I N A R Y 12 Am29240 EH Microcontroller Series ™ MEMCLK Memory Clock (output) MEMCLK is an output clock only. It operates at the sys- tem operating frequency, which is half of the INCLK fre- quency. Most processor inputs and outputs are synchronous to MEMCLK. Note that MEMCLK as an in- put is not supported on the Am29240EH microcontroller series. MEMDRV MEMCLK Drive Enable (input, internal pull-up resistor) The MEMDRV signal is reserved on the Am29240EH microcontroller series. This pin should be either tied High or left unconnected. PACK Parallel Port Acknowledge (output, synchronous) This signal is used by the processor to acknowledge a transfer from the host or to indicate to the host that data has been placed on the port. PAUTOFD Parallel Port Autofeed (input, asynchronous) This signal is used by the host to indicate how line feeds should be performed or is used to indicate that the host is busy and cannot accept a data transfer. PBUSY Parallel Port Busy (output, synchronous) This indicates to the host that the Parallel Port is busy and cannot accept a data transfer. PIACS5–PIACS0 Peripheral Chip Selects, Regions 5–0 (output, synchronous) These signals are used to select individual peripheral devices. DMA channels may be programmed to use dedicated chip selects during an external peripheral access. PIAOE Peripheral Output Enable (output, synchronous) This signal enables the selected peripheral device to drive the ID bus. PIAWE Peripheral Write Enable (output, synchronous) This signal causes data on the ID bus to be written into the selected peripheral. PIO15–PIO0 Programmable Input/Output (input/output, asynchronous) These signals are available for direct software control and inspection. PIO15–PIO8 may be individually pro- grammed to cause processor interrupts. These signals have special hardening against metastable states, al- lowing them to be driven with slow-transition-time signals. The PIO signals are sampled during a processor reset. After reset, the sampled value is held in the PIO Input Register. This sampled value is supplied the first time this register is read, unless the read is preceded by write to the PIO Input Register or by a read or write of any oth- er PIO register. This may be used to indicate system configuration information to the processor during a reset. POE Parallel Port Output Enable (output, synchronous) This signal enables an external data buffer containing data from the host to drive the ID Bus. PSTROBE Parallel Port Strobe (input, asynchronous) This signal is used by the host to indicate that data is on the Parallel Port or to acknowledge a transfer from the processor. PSYNC Page Synchronization (input/output, asynchronous) This signal indicates the beginning of a raster page. This signal is supported on the Am29240EH and Am29245EH microcontrollers only. PWE Parallel Port Write Enable (output, synchronous) This signal writes a buffer with data on the ID Bus. Then, the buffer drives data to the host. R/W Read/Write (output, synchronous) During an external ROM, DRAM, DMA, or PIA access, this signal indicates the direction of transfer: High for a read and Low for a write. RAS3–RAS0 Row Address Strobe, Banks 3–0 (output, synchronous) A High-to-Low transition on one of these signals causes a DRAM in the corresponding bank to latch the row ad- dress and begin an access. RAS3 starts an access in DRAM Bank 3, and so on. These signals also are used in other special DRAM cycles. |
